Lexicon :: Strong's G5059 - teras

Choose a new font size and typeface
τέρας
Transliteration
teras (Key)
Pronunciation
ter'-as
Listen
Part of Speech
neuter noun
Root Word (Etymology)
Of uncertain affinity
Strong’s Definitions

τέρας téras, ter'-as; of uncertain affinity; a prodigy or omen:—wonder.


KJV Translation Count — Total: 16x

The KJV translates Strong's G5059 in the following manner: wonder (16x).

STRONGS G5059:
τέρας, genitive τερατος, pl. τέρατα (cf. κέρας, at the beginning), τό (apparently akin to the verb τερρέω; accordingly something so strange as to cause it to be 'watched' or 'observed'; (others connect it with ἀστήρ, ἀστραπή, etc., hence, 'a sign in the heavens'; Vanicek, p. 1146; Curtius, § 205); see Fritzsche, Ep. ad Romans iii., p. 270), from Homer down, the Sept. for מופֵת, a prodigy, portent; miracle (A. V. wonder) performed by anyone; in the N. T. it is found only in the plural and joined with σημεῖα; for the passages see σημεῖον, p. 574{a}.
THAYER’S GREEK LEXICON, Electronic Database.
